Prior to establishing Belhara, he worked within the winemaking team at Chteaux Margaux and Mouton Rothschild. A blend of 60% Malbec, 25% Cabernet Franc, 10% Cabernet Sauvignon and 5% Petit Verdot this has all the flavours one might expect from a Mendoza red. Blueberries, blackberries, dark cherry and cassis are accompanied by smoky hints and darker flavours of mocha
